How Diagnostic Tools Work
Understanding how diagnostic tools function can help appreciate their importance. Each tool has a unique mechanism tailored to its specific purpose.
- 07Stethoscopes amplify internal body sounds, making it easier for doctors to detect abnormalities.
- 08OBD-II scanners connect to a car's onboard computer, retrieving error codes that indicate specific issues.
- 09Multimeters use probes to measure electrical properties, providing readings that help diagnose electrical problems.
- 10X-ray machines emit controlled radiation that passes through the body, creating images based on the density of different tissues.
- 11Blood glucose meters use a small blood sample to measure glucose levels, providing instant results.
- 12MRI machines create a magnetic field around the body, aligning hydrogen atoms and using radio waves to produce detailed images.

Diagnostic Tools in Automotive Repair
In automotive repair, diagnostic tools help mechanics quickly identify and fix problems, ensuring vehicles run smoothly and safely.
- 19OBD-II scanners read error codes that indicate issues with the engine, transmission, and other systems.
- 20Multimeters help diagnose electrical problems in a car's wiring and components.
- 21Compression testers measure the pressure in an engine's cylinders, indicating the health of the engine.
- 22Fuel pressure gauges check the pressure in the fuel system, helping diagnose fuel delivery issues.
- 23Infrared thermometers measure the temperature of various car components, identifying overheating problems.
- 24Battery testers check the health of a car's battery, ensuring it can hold a charge and start the engine.
